Sumario:Positive psychology, considered as a new vision within psychology, arises with the expectation of knowing the characteristics, processes, and conditions of the optimal functioning of people. This is used to promote a full and meaningful life from the individual perspective to the social projection. This article provides a theoretical-practical analysis of the concepts and applications related to the positive psychology approach; which is addressed from the field of education by promoting a teaching-learning process from and to happiness. Establishing an educational path from and to happiness would imply on the part of the educators a personal commitment to know themselves, to have values, and to pursue goals.
